About Michael R. Milward
Michael R. Milward is a scholar working on Periodontics, General Dentistry and Oral Surgery, having authored 76 papers that have together received 2.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Oral microbiology and periodontitis research (28 papers), Laser Applications in Dentistry and Medicine (17 papers), Oral Health Pathology and Treatment (12 papers), Inflammasome and immune disorders (8 papers), Neutrophil, Myeloperoxidase and Oxidative Mechanisms (7 papers), Streptococcal Infections and Treatments (7 papers), Salivary Gland Disorders and Functions (6 papers) and Photodynamic Therapy Research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Periodontics (782 citations), Oral Surgery (313 citations) and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(509 citations). Michael R. Milward has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, New Zealand and Iraq. Frequent co-authors include Paul R. Cooper, Iain Chapple, Mohammed A. Hadis, William M. Palin, James D. Carroll, Kübra Aral, Ali A. Abdulkareem, J. B. Matthews, Michelle J. Holder and Josefine Hirschfeld.
